Maxxima Nursing Team has a new exciting opportunity for COVID-19 nurse vaccinators to work in schools in the Calderdale area.

In this role you will be delivering COVID-19 vaccinations to children of secondary school age 12-17. This is a full-time role working 5 days per week Monday-Friday, hours between 8 & 4, although we can consider nurses who can only work part-time, however you would need to be available for at least 2-3 days per week. You will ideally have experience of working with children. Vaccination experience is alos beneficial although training will be provided.

You will need your own transport to be able to travel between the schools on a daily basis.

We are looking for registered nurses to start asap and this will run through until the end of 2021. 

The pay rate for this COVID Nurse vaccinator role is £23 PH Umbrella and is outside of IR35

Requirements for this role:
  • You must be a registered nurse with valid NMC pin
  • You will ideally have experience delivering COVID vaccinations
  • You must be fully registered with our agency
  • You must have completed vaccination training or be happy to do so
